Three main conservatory blinds come to mind at first mention. The first is the roller blinds. This kind is the one that is associated with the water closet and the cooking area, as it moves up and down from its original position with the aid of a cord found on the left or right side of the apparatus. They are good in covering large areas at a time and with the help of a backing, sunlight is thrown back out rather than left to absorb inward.
Roman blinds are the next set of conservatory blinds out there in the market today. There is a subsection for this called Pinoleum, but these are the wooden version and they basically function in the same way as the former would. These blinds fold at the bottom as it is pulled up, making it able to hide the light as much as 170 degrees from the original position. Aside from this, these kinds of blinds can be left down but rotated at 90 degrees so that sunlight can go in without having to pull the blinds up.
For a more modern and sophisticated look, try pleated blinds. These are normally guided along with a set of wires that keep them in place and help them retain their shape over repeated use. However, it would be wise to note that these cost a heftier sum than the first two because of its complexity.
When choosing which blinds are the best for the conservatory, always bear in mind the shape of the roof that these blinds will match the contour to. Roofs vary accordingly, as one conservatory may have a circular dome-like finish, whereas another would be in trapezoidal form. For parents taking care of younger children, take note that the cords can be a safety hazard, especially if the child attempts to dangle on to them for dear life.
